Actor Vidyut Jammwal, whose action-packed film Commando releases today, is a staunch vegetarian and the actor claims that after he quit his non-vegetarian diet, his life improved in every way. Jammwal said, "After I switched to being a vegetarian, everything in my life changed. Every good thing is happening. I saw transformations in my body, my mind. I could feel the connectivity between my brain and my body. After that, I started evolving with my physical ability. I realized that I am more agile, faster. After I turned vegetarian, I realized what I have been losing when I was a non-vegetarian." Vidyut, who made his Bollywood debut with Force, where he played a baddie, has been a vegetarian since the past 14-15 years.
